Job Summary: We are seeking a Mechanical Maintenance Team Leader to lead the team, planning and executing maintenance activities to ensure the power plant's availability and reliability. Key Highlights: 1. Lead and coordinate the mechanical maintenance team at the power plant 2. Dynamic environment for professional development 3. Contribute to equipment reliability and proper operation We are looking for a **Mechanical Maintenance Team Leader**, responsible for leading the mechanical team in maintenance activities, supporting planning and execution of preventive, predictive, and corrective maintenance on equipment, aiming to maintain the power plant's availability and reliability while complying with company standards and current legislation. **If you are organized, communicative, and seek a dynamic environment for professional growth, this is the place for you!** **Responsibilities and Duties** **Responsibilities:** * Contribute to equipment availability, reliability, preservation, and proper operation at the power plant through team management, support in planning for preventive, predictive, and corrective maintenance execution, equipment recovery and testing, commissioning of new systems, coordination of outsourced maintenance services—within scheduled timelines and estimated costs. * Coordinate teams and activities, support planning, execute and ensure quality, deadlines, and budget adherence for tasks using best maintenance practices, guiding the team according to company procedures. * Restore operational conditions of power plant equipment, analyze failures to prevent recurrence, and sustain equipment reliability through continuous improvement—via studies, development of new technologies, and applicable improvements in the power generation process. * Identify, suggest, and improve updates to equipment technical records through report writing, form completion, and technical documentation. * Develop technical specifications and procedures, review technical documentation, analyze service supply proposals, issue purchase requisitions, inspect and receive materials, analyze operational parameters, maintenance data and history, logistics for spare parts replenishment, and budgeting to maintain technical reserves of essential equipment for plant operations. * Participate in employee performance evaluations and goal assessments for team members, contribute to and guide technical and personal learning and growth, conduct and receive feedback and career dialogues. * Facilitate and guide the development of Maintenance Technicians by sharing expertise, promoting training and technical refresher courses on power plant equipment. * Adjust and exchange experiences and standardize activities in alignment with peers from other Company units. * Comply with and enforce applicable external and internal Occupational Health and Safety and Environmental Management regulations related to business operations, and act within assigned responsibilities to support implementation of certification standards adopted by the Company, including participation in internal or external audits. * Collaborate with other colleagues in the Power Plant Emergency and Fire Brigade, potentially participating in emergency drills, high-altitude rescues, confined space rescues, and first aid—following company-provided training. * Actively participate in company risk management, health, and safety programs, engaging with or serving on the Internal Accident Prevention Committee (CIPA) when appointed or elected. * Perform minor vehicle trips to the power plant as required. **Requirements and Qualifications** **Mandatory Prerequisites:** * Technical degree in Mechanical or Electromechanical Engineering, with active CFT certification. * Driver’s license – Category B. * Basic Microsoft Office package. * Communication skills. * Team management experience. * Basic knowledge of defensive driving. * Advanced ability to read and interpret technical drawings and flowcharts. * Experience in mechanical maintenance for CGHs, PCHs, and/or hydroelectric power plants. * Advanced knowledge of maintenance procedures, processes, plans, methods, techniques, metrology, and mechanical construction materials. * Intermediate proficiency in maintenance management tools and software, and technical documentation. **Additional Information** **For You and Your Dependents:** * Medical and dental plans. **Exclusively For You:** * Meal and/or food allowance; * Transportation allowance; * Private pension plan; * Group life insurance; * Gym / Quality-of-life programs; * Language program; * Variable compensation program. **ENGIE** has been present in Brazil for over 20 years, leading electricity generation in the country and delivering innovative services and solutions to its customers. The Group delivers highly efficient solutions for individuals, cities, and businesses through its technical expertise across four key sectors: renewable energy, energy efficiency, liquefied natural gas, and digital technologies. **ENGIE** employs 150,000 people worldwide and reported revenues of €65 billion in 2017. In Brazil, ENGIE is the largest private electricity producer in the country, with an installed capacity of 9,356 MW across more than 30 power plants nationwide—representing approximately 6% of the country’s total capacity. The Group sources 90% of its installed capacity in Brazil from clean, renewable, and low greenhouse gas emission sources.
